Output 3d55b7981eaeec648d81c1962526f004dc2f32cb3fd30eec97a31f0fe6f20260:1

value
10257431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4afe4cd809b8fcaa6690f45e175d614fb9ff97b OP_EQUAL
address
3NYChbPvbxoKVGhHdS9f7dpECaUc23r91q
transaction
3d55b7981eaeec648d81c1962526f004dc2f32cb3fd30eec97a31f0fe6f20260
confirmations
184359
spent
true